Welcome to PanMath, our little recipe-scaling calculator! It started as a hack-week project by the Ladle Labs kitchen tools team and somehow became load-bearing. The core logic lives in the scaler module: it converts everything to grams, applies the ratio, then rounds to sensible kitchen units. Watch out for the yeast special-case — scaling isn't linear there, and Priya left detailed comments explaining why. Tests are in the usual spot and run fast. Full conversion tables and edge-case notes are on the internal page here:

operations page: https://confluence.lumicsys.internal/projects/display/projects/display

### Step 4: Point devices at the Hallowbrook update channel

Once your test unit is enrolled, switch its firmware source from the legacy Drossel feed to the Hallowbrook channel. New devices should never see the legacy feed. The channel serves staged rollouts: canary ring first, then general. Don't promote a build past canary until it has 48 hours of clean telemetry. If a device stalls mid-update, it retries automatically; don't power-cycle it. The channel service should be running with the configuration shown here.

deployment values, yagef-yawip:
ELIOX_PIN=5303
ELIOX_METRICS_HOST=metrics.eliox.paliqworks.corp
ELIOX_LOG_LEVEL=error
ELIOX_TENANT=praiel

### Changed defaults

As of this week, Lanternwick's hot-reload watcher polls every 5 seconds instead of 30, and malformed config files are now rejected rather than partially applied. Reloads no longer restart worker threads, so in-flight requests survive a config change. Rollout completed on staging Tuesday, production Thursday, with no incidents. For reference, the watcher now runs with the following configuration values.

deployment values, kahip-bagag:
[quenvan]
port = 8443
region = east-3
host = quenvan.tolvaqforge.corp
team = casok
timeout_ms = 1000
retries = 4